🧮 Example Calculation

Let’s say your annual salary is $52,000, and you work 40 hours per week.

There are 52 weeks in a year, so: Hourly Rate=Annual Salary52×Hours per Week\text{Hourly Rate} = \frac{\text{Annual Salary}}{52 \times \text{Hours per Week}}Hourly Rate=52×Hours per WeekAnnual Salary​ Hourly Rate=52,00052×40=52,0002080=25\text{Hourly Rate} = \frac{52,000}{52 \times 40} = \frac{52,000}{2080} = 25Hourly Rate=52×4052,000​=208052,000​=25

Result: You earn $25 per hour.

If you work overtime or fewer hours, the calculator can adjust your pay accordingly.

💼 Common Conversions

Time FrameConversion Formula
Hourly → WeeklyHourly Rate × Hours per Week
Hourly → MonthlyHourly Rate × Hours per Week × 4.33
Hourly → AnnualHourly Rate × Hours per Week × 52
Annual → HourlyAnnual Salary ÷ (Hours per Week × 52)

💰 Example: Comparing Job Offers

  • Job A: $50,000 per year
  • Job B: $22 per hour

Let’s calculate Job A’s hourly rate: 50,00052×40=$24.04/hour\frac{50,000}{52 \times 40} = \$24.04/hour52×4050,000​=$24.04/hour

✅ Job A actually pays slightly more per hour — a detail that’s easy to miss without this calculator.

🧠 Pro Tips

  • Always include overtime and bonuses when calculating total income.
  • Use after-tax salary for a realistic take-home hourly rate.
  • Adjust for vacation days if you’re a salaried employee.
  • Recalculate after raises, promotions, or contract changes.
  • Compare different roles using consistent hours (e.g., 40 hours per week).
